Why Offline Gaming Feels More Reliable
Choosing offline play can remove a lot of stress from your gaming routine. When your experience does not rely on a network connection, you keep moving through campaigns, levels, windows offline games and challenges even if connectivity is weak or unavailable. That stability matters for both casual sessions and longer play sessions where interruptions can ruin momentum.
Offline gaming also supports a more consistent performance experience. Many titles are designed to run smoothly without constant background checks or live service requirements, which can reduce lag and sudden loading spikes. If you prefer a “press play and enjoy” workflow, offline-friendly releases are often a better match for your expectations.

For offline games specifically, it helps to prepare your system so installation and play are smooth. Keep your Windows environment updated, ensure storage space is available, and close background apps that may interfere with game launch. When you install, follow the provided steps carefully and verify that the game runs in offline mode as expected.
